Examples of Base Capex Amount in a sentence

  • Capital Expenditures for Maintenance shall be deemed to be made, first, from Capex Carryover Amounts and second, the Base Capex Amount in any Fiscal Year; or (ii) any Capital Expenditures for Investment using funds from the Operating Account in excess of $1,000,000 per Fiscal Year without the prior written consent of the Administrative Agent, which consent may be granted or withheld in the Administrative Agent’s sole and absolute discretion.

  • Permit the aggregate amount of Consolidated Capital Expenditures made by the Borrower and its Subsidiaries in any fiscal year to exceed $25,000,000 (the “Base Capex Amount”) plus that portion of the Base Capex Amount for the immediately preceding fiscal year which was not utilized, in an amount not to exceed $10,000,000 (the “Carryover Amount”).

Base Capex Amount means, for each Fiscal Year, $10,000,000; provided that the Base Capex Amount for the 2006 Fiscal Year shall be $12,093,000 to be utilized for the Capital Expenditures set forth on Schedule 5.02(m) only.
Base Capex Amount means $185,000,000.
